It appears to be from an official envelope of 1890 or 1895. As a cut square, it is difficult to known from which envelope (size, paper color, and envelope inscription) it was cut. That is why Germany postal stationery collectors generally do not collect "cut squares".
Most likely from Michel DU 5 of 1890. Previous one were 5 Pfennig violet (1885 DU 4) and DU 6 were in 1895. Having a 1894 cancellation, makes it a DU 5 cut square.
